Transaction 5361b0a2276d7c05cb7350f3e750bc356035040c2162d85870a1d91567238726

1 Input
2 Outputs
  • 5361b0a2276d7c05cb7350f3e750bc356035040c2162d85870a1d91567238726:0
  • value  20303412
    address  15UW6cYePZkcQBs5bs9iVHa6fB7YrrLr1D
  • 5361b0a2276d7c05cb7350f3e750bc356035040c2162d85870a1d91567238726:1
  • value  1241169
    address  351dHr6W2N5kTnEQBHvo5XkxsMPNze4mFU